ARTIST:
Cobra Starship
ALBUM:
While the City Sleeps, We Rule the Streets
RELEASED: 2006

RATING: 8/10
STANDOUT TRACKS: "Send My Love to the Dancefloor, I''ll See You In Hell ", "Bring It ", "The Kids Are All Fucked Up", "The Ballad of Big Poppa and Diamond Girl"

REVIEW: Three words come to mind: infectious as hell. This is a very danceable pop-rock album, very upbeat, very catchy. Think Fall Out Boy meets The Faint. Maybe.

I happened across this album after hearing the track "Bring It" from the Snakes on a Plane soundtrack. Every track is different and like it or not, it''s gonna make you wanna get up and do something. The vocals are perfect, very well delivered, the electronics are well-implemented and the guitars are in just the right amounts. This is a well rounded album that fans of The Killers, HelloGoodbye,The Faint, Fall Out Boy or just pop-rock in general may want to check out.
